30-Minute Hearty Chickpea Tomato Soup

This hearty Chickpea Tomato Soup is a comforting, plant-powered dish packed with protein, fiber, and flavor.

Tender chickpeas simmer in a rich tomato broth infused with garlic, herbs, and a touch of parsley for freshness.

Naturally low in saturated fat and made with wholesome pantry staples, it’s a nourishing option for busy weeknights.

Quick to prepare, satisfying, and meal-prep friendly, this soup makes healthy eating both simple and delicious.

30-Minute Hearty Chickpea Tomato Soup

Karina Kari
A hearty and flavorful chickpea tomato soup made with simple pantry ingredients.
Packed with plant-based protein, fiber, and fresh herbs, this soup is nourishing, easy to prepare, and perfect for a quick weeknight dinner or meal prep.
Prep Time 5 minutes
Cook Time 25 minutes
Total Time 30 minutes
Course Soup
Cuisine Mediterranean-Inspired, vegan
Servings 6 (about 1 cup each)

Equipment

  • 1 large pot or Dutch oven
  • 1 cutting board
  • 1 chef’s knife
  • 1 wooden spoon
  • 1 blender (for partial pureeing)
  • Measuring Cups and Spoons

Ingredients
  

  • 1 tablespoon extra virgin olive oil
  • 1 medium onion diced
  • 3 garlic cloves minced
  • 1 teaspoon paprika
  • 2 cans 15 oz each chickpeas, drained and rinsed
  • 2 cans 14.5 oz each diced tomatoes
  • 1 ½ cups low-sodium vegetable broth
  • 1 ½ teaspoons dried oregano
  • 2 bay leaves
  • –¼ teaspoon cayenne pepper optional
  • 1 ¼ teaspoons salt or to taste
  • teaspoon ground black pepper
  • ¼ cup fresh parsley chopped
  • 2 tablespoons lemon juice or to taste

Instructions
 

  • Sauté the Aromatics: Place a large pot or Dutch oven over medium heat and drizzle in the olive oil.
    Once the oil is warm, add the diced onion and cook it slowly, stirring occasionally, until it turns soft and translucent, about 4–5 minutes.
    This gentle cooking allows the onion to release its natural sweetness, which will create the flavor base for your soup.
  • Add Garlic and Spices: Stir in the minced garlic and paprika, mixing them well with the onions.
    Allow the garlic to cook for about 1 minute until it becomes fragrant, but be careful not to let it brown as it can turn bitter.
    The paprika will gently toast in the oil, unlocking its smoky depth of flavor and giving the broth a beautiful golden-red hue.
  • Build the Soup Base: Add the chickpeas, diced tomatoes (with their juices), and vegetable broth to the pot.
    Stir everything together to combine.
    Sprinkle in the dried oregano, then drop in the bay leaves.
    At this stage, also season with salt, black pepper, and a pinch of cayenne if you’d like a subtle heat.
    The combination of herbs and spices starts to layer the broth with savory and aromatic notes.
  • Simmer to Develop Flavor: Increase the heat just enough to bring the mixture to a gentle boil.
    Once it starts bubbling, reduce the heat to low, cover the pot with a lid, and let the soup simmer for 20–25 minutes.
    During this time, the chickpeas will absorb the seasoned broth, the tomatoes will soften, and all the ingredients will meld together into a rich, hearty base.
    Stir once or twice to ensure nothing sticks to the bottom.
  • Rest and Blend for Texture: After simmering, turn off the heat and allow the soup to rest for about 5 minutes.
    This pause gives the flavors a chance to settle.
    Next, carefully scoop out about 1 ½ cups of the soup, making sure to get both broth and chickpeas, and transfer it to a blender.
    Blend until smooth and creamy, then pour this puree back into the pot.
    This step thickens the soup naturally, giving it a velvety body while still leaving plenty of whole chickpeas for texture.
  • Brighten with Fresh Flavors: Stir in the lemon juice and freshly chopped parsley.
    The citrusy tang from the lemon cuts through the richness of the tomatoes and chickpeas, while the parsley adds a refreshing herbal lift.
    Taste the soup at this point and adjust the seasoning to your liking—add a little more salt for depth, extra lemon juice for brightness, or a touch more cayenne if you prefer spicier notes.
  • Serve and Enjoy: Ladle the hot soup into bowls and finish with a light drizzle of extra virgin olive oil for added richness.
    For a heartier meal, serve it with slices of crusty bread on the side, perfect for soaking up the broth.
    If you’re not keeping the recipe vegan, a sprinkle of freshly grated Parmesan cheese makes a delicious optional garnish.

Notes

  • Use good-quality canned tomatoes for a richer, more balanced flavor in the broth.
  • Drain and rinse canned chickpeas well to remove excess sodium and improve texture.
  • Adjust the cayenne pepper to your taste preference—use a pinch for gentle warmth or skip it entirely if you prefer mild flavors.
  • Blending a portion of the soup creates a naturally creamy texture without added cream.
  • Fresh lemon juice and parsley at the end brighten the soup and keep the flavors lively.

Chef’s Secrets for Best Results

The key to this soup’s success lies in layering flavors step by step.

Cooking the onions slowly until translucent brings out their sweetness, which prevents the soup from tasting too acidic when combined with tomatoes.

Always sauté the garlic briefly—overcooked garlic can turn bitter and overpower the dish.

For a deeper, smoky flavor, you can swap sweet paprika with smoked paprika.

If you want extra richness, try roasting the chickpeas in a drizzle of olive oil and paprika before adding them to the pot.

This enhances their texture and gives the soup a subtle roasted flavor that feels more indulgent while still being wholesome.

Serving Suggestions and Pairing Ideas

This soup is versatile and pairs beautifully with many sides.

Serve it with a slice of warm, crusty bread or homemade garlic bread to soak up the flavorful broth.

For added comfort, pair it with a light green salad tossed in a lemon vinaigrette, which complements the citrus notes in the soup.

If you’d like to turn it into a heartier meal, serve alongside roasted vegetables or top each bowl with cooked grains such as quinoa, farro, or brown rice for an extra boost of plant-based protein and fiber.

For non-vegan variations, a sprinkle of grated Parmesan or crumbled feta adds a creamy, salty balance.

Storage Tips and Meal Prep Advice

This soup is excellent for meal prep and leftovers, as the flavors deepen over time.

Once cooled, transfer the soup to airtight containers and refrigerate for up to 4–5 days.

It reheats beautifully on the stovetop or in the microwave—just add a splash of vegetable broth or water if it thickens too much.

For longer storage, freeze individual portions in freezer-safe containers for up to 3 months.

To reheat, thaw overnight in the refrigerator, then warm gently over low heat.

If serving after freezing, refresh the flavor with a squeeze of lemon juice and a sprinkle of fresh herbs.

Frequently Asked Questions

1. Can I use dried chickpeas instead of canned?

Yes, absolutely! If you prefer dried chickpeas, soak them overnight and cook until tender before adding them to the soup. This method gives you more control over texture and flavor, but it will add extra preparation time.

2. How can I make the soup thicker?

Blending part of the soup already creates a creamy texture, but if you prefer an even thicker consistency, you can blend half the batch or add a spoonful of tomato paste while simmering.

3. Is this recipe gluten-free?

Yes, the soup itself is naturally gluten-free. Just make sure to pair it with gluten-free bread if you’d like something on the side.

4. What can I substitute for parsley?

Fresh cilantro, basil, or even baby spinach can be used in place of parsley. Each herb will bring its own unique flavor, so choose one that suits your taste.

5. Can I make this soup in advance?

Definitely! In fact, this soup often tastes even better the next day as the flavors continue to develop. It’s a great option for batch cooking and storing for quick lunches or dinners during the week.